Low Carb Chocolate Pecan Cheesecake Squares 1 Picture

Ingredients

  • CRUST
  • 2 large eggs, beaten until frothy
  • 1 cup almond flour
  • 1 ⁄3 cup bulk sugar substitute
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• FILLING
  • 16 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1 ⁄2 cup bulk sugar substitute
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 batch Chocolate Ganache (recipe below)
  • 16 Pecan halves

Preparation

Step 1

1. Place oven rack in the center position and preheat to 350°F. Line an 8x8-inch baking dish with parchment paper.

2. Add crust ingredients to a bowl and mix well. Spread into the lined baking dish and bake for about 15 minutes, or until lightly browned. Remove and let cool for 5 minutes.

3. As the crust bakes, add the filling ingredients to an electric mixer and mix on medium speed for just 1 minute.

4. Pour over the pre-baked crust in the baking dish and bake for about 30 minutes, or until the center is firm and a toothpick inserted comes out mostly clean. Let cool 30 minutes.

5. While the cake is cooling, prepare the Chocolate Ganache and quickly drizzle over the top of the cake—sticking the pecan halves in rows into the chocolate.

6.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ours before removing entire cake from pan by lifting the parchment paper out. Slice into 16 squares to serve.

HELPFUL HINTS
We use 2 pieces of parchment paper to ensure that the sides of the baking dish are entirely covered.

Calories:195|Fat: 17.5g |Protein: 6g|Fiber: 1g |*Net Carbs: 2.5g
(*Includes Chocolate Ganache)
---------------------------------------------------------------------
CHOCOLATE GANACHE

1 tablespoon butter
1⁄2 cup bulk sugar substitute
2 teaspoons half and half, may use heavy cream
1 ounce unsweetened baking chocolate, chopped
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1. To make the Chocolate Ganache: Fill a pot over medium-high heat with 2 inches of water and bring to a low simmer. Place a stainless steel bowl over the pot.

2. Add the butter, sugar substitute, and half and half to the bowl and mix with a spatula until combined.

3. Add the chopped chocolate and stir just until melted and combined. Remove from heat and stir in the vanilla.

HELPFUL HINTS
If the Chocolate Ganache is too thick, thin it out with a little extra half and half.
